Forward Role are partnering with a well-established international business that's built a fantastic reputation within the fashion accessories and personalisation space. With a portfolio of recognised brands sold across Europe, they combine creativity, innovation and sustainability with a people-focused culture.
The business is going through an exciting phase of digital growth, investing heavily in ecommerce, CRM, marketing automation and performance marketing, so it's a brilliant time to join. This is a hands-on role at the heart of the action. You'll run CRM, email and customer journeys day to day, working closely with the Digital Lead and agency partners to deliver, measure and continuously improve performance.
You'll build reporting, dig into the data, and turn insight into clear actions that shape what happens next. It's a great opportunity for someone who enjoys being close to the data, likes seeing the impact of their work, and wants the freedom to take ownership while continuing to develop their career in digital marketing.
Responsibilities:- Own and deliver CRM, email campaigns and customer journeys through Zoho
- Turn digital and customer data into clear insights and performance reports the business can act on
- Help grow customer engagement and first-party data through targeted lifecycle marketing activity
- Work with SEO and paid media agencies to support high-performing, commercially focused campaigns
- Continuously test, optimise and improve website journeys, campaign performance and conversion opportunities
- 2–3 years' experience in digital, CRM or customer marketing, with hands-on campaign and journey execution
- Strong CRM/marketing automation skills (e.g. Zoho, HubSpot or Mailchimp), including building and managing segments and journeys
- Confident with email marketing and performance data, using insights to continuously improve results
- Comfortable working with data and Excel, turning analysis into clear, actionable recommendations
- Well-rounded digital understanding (CRM, website, paid, SEO), with a curious, test-and-learn mindset and strong communication skills
